About the Role


We are looking for an International Key Account Manager to manage strategic relationships with major international rental partners. The role drives annual negotiations, ensures delivery performance across Stellantis brands, and secures alignment between commercial, operational and financial stakeholders.


Main Responsibilities


  • Contribute to the yearly short-term rental business plan, defining volumes, mix and financial parameters across brands and markets.
  • Lead negotiations and manage annual agreements with the five global short-term rental customers.
  • Ensure flawless execution of production, PDI, shipment and upfitting plans in cooperation with NSCs and internal teams.
  • Monitor financial governance.
  • Coordinate client request with after‑sales teams.


Main Activities


  • Build detailed commercial offers.
  • Prepare and update yearly agreements and International Frame Agreements in cooperation with legal departments.
  • Negotiate monthly in‑fleet plans balancing production capacity, logistics flows.
  • Track production status, shipment timing, upfitting, PDI completion.
  • Coordinate NSC ordering.


Our requirements


  • Engineering or Economic Master Degree is preferable
  • Min. 5 years of professional experience in a similar position (preferably in automotive industry)
  • Strong negotiation and stakeholder‑management capabilities
  • Good financial understanding (budgeting, costing, residual values, SOX)
  • Ability to manage complex operations in a fast‑paced, international environment
  • Problem‑solving mindset and resilience in managing operational criticalities
  • Fluent English knowledge
  • Willingness to travel on business
